Children’s YouTube and Netflix star Ms. Rachel has added support for reparations over slavery and Jim Crow Laws to her growing catalogue of left-wing causes, taking her latest stance via an Instagram post to her five million-plus followers.
Ms. Rachel, AKA Rachel Accurso, took an excerpt from Ta-Nehisi Coates’ 2014 essay The Case for Reparations to illustrate the need to “reckon” with America’s history of slavery.
“Two hundred fifty years of slavery. Ninety years of Jim Crow. Sixty years of separate but equal. Thirty-five years of racist housing policy. Until we reckon with our compounding moral debts, America will never be whole,” the quote read.
Ta-Nehisi Paul Coates is an American author, journalist, and activist whose essay “The Case for Reparations” argued “American prosperity was ill-gotten” and the nation needs to reconcile with its past beyond handing out money.
